ph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决

时间:2022-04-04 18:12:06
发送代码: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决
出错信息: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决

备注:我的163账号和密码肯定没有问题,可以在网页登陆
163邮箱配置: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决
php.ini文件:

ph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决

并且echo(function_exists("fsockopen"));die; 为1 ,证明fsockopen没有被禁用,我对发邮箱这块不懂,大家能帮我看看问题出在哪里了么?

15 个解决方案

#1


password command failed: 535 Error: authentication failed
口令命令失败:535错误:验证失败

这没有什么可说的了,既然你不给他正确的口令,那失败是正常的

#2


可是我的账号和密码是可以正常登陆到136邮箱的啊?为什么呢?

#3


引用 楼主 aiyaya_ 的回复:
发送代码: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决
出错信息: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决

备注:我的163账号和密码肯定没有问题,可以在网页登陆
163邮箱配置: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决
php.ini文件:

ph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决

并且echo(function_exists("fsockopen"));die; 为1 ,证明fsockopen没有被禁用,我对发邮箱这块不懂,大家能帮我看看问题出在哪里了么?


可是我的账号和密码是可以正常登陆到136邮箱的啊?为什么呢?

#4


问题找到了,之前不太懂,问题出在我用的密码是136的登录密码,而使用开启smtp时会给你一个它系统生成的密码,要用它生成的密码才可以!

#5


密码不对了,检查一下。

#6


楼主,你说的163开启smtp时系统生成的密码在哪里可以看到呀?

#7


引用 6 楼 wuhuwy 的回复:
楼主,你说的163开启smtp时系统生成的密码在哪里可以看到呀?


左侧菜单:客户端授权密码

#8


左侧菜单:客户端授权密码
 这个是正解 通过客户端授权密码来进行php代码发送.

#9


为什么我的163发邮件,只能发自己能成功,发其它邮件不成功。

#10


兄弟,你帮了我大忙,确实是密码要用授权码的问题

#11


你也帮了我大忙,确实是密码要用授权码的问题。。多谢!

#12


可以的,打开POP3/SMTP服务和IMAP/SMTP服务 需要修改密码 换成修改后的密码 就可以了

#13


使用smtp服务时,配置密码需要配制成授权码,这是163新邮箱的规则

#14


哦。原来授权码是干这个用的!

#15


http://blog.csdn.net/baidu_30000217/article/details/51550259

#1


password command failed: 535 Error: authentication failed
口令命令失败:535错误:验证失败

这没有什么可说的了,既然你不给他正确的口令,那失败是正常的

#2


可是我的账号和密码是可以正常登陆到136邮箱的啊?为什么呢?

#3


引用 楼主 aiyaya_ 的回复:
发送代码: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决
出错信息: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决

备注:我的163账号和密码肯定没有问题,可以在网页登陆
163邮箱配置:
ph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决
php.ini文件:

phpmailer 发送邮件 出现Password command failed: 535 Error: authentication failed,求大神解决

并且echo(function_exists("fsockopen"));die; 为1 ,证明fsockopen没有被禁用,我对发邮箱这块不懂,大家能帮我看看问题出在哪里了么?


可是我的账号和密码是可以正常登陆到136邮箱的啊?为什么呢?

#4


问题找到了,之前不太懂,问题出在我用的密码是136的登录密码,而使用开启smtp时会给你一个它系统生成的密码,要用它生成的密码才可以!

#5


密码不对了,检查一下。

#6


楼主,你说的163开启smtp时系统生成的密码在哪里可以看到呀?

#7


引用 6 楼 wuhuwy 的回复:
楼主,你说的163开启smtp时系统生成的密码在哪里可以看到呀?


左侧菜单:客户端授权密码

#8


左侧菜单:客户端授权密码
 这个是正解 通过客户端授权密码来进行php代码发送.

#9


为什么我的163发邮件,只能发自己能成功,发其它邮件不成功。

#10


兄弟,你帮了我大忙,确实是密码要用授权码的问题

#11


你也帮了我大忙,确实是密码要用授权码的问题。。多谢!

#12


可以的,打开POP3/SMTP服务和IMAP/SMTP服务 需要修改密码 换成修改后的密码 就可以了

#13


使用smtp服务时,配置密码需要配制成授权码,这是163新邮箱的规则

#14


哦。原来授权码是干这个用的!

#15


http://blog.csdn.net/baidu_30000217/article/details/51550259